Police training exercise being held at former St. Ursula School in Chatham on Wednesday

The Chatham-Kent Police Service has issued a public advisory, as a police training exercise is being held on Wednesday, March 26, 2025.

Police officials said they wanted to inform the public that “a scenario-based training exercise” will occur at 426 Lacroix Street in Chatham, the former location of St. Ursula School.

“There will be a noticeable increase in police presence in the area throughout the day,” police officials say.

“Please do not be alarmed. This is part of a planned training initiative by the Chatham-Kent Police Service to enhance emergency response preparedness. We thank you for your cooperation and understanding.”
